Description

I am attempting to add these settings to this sample

\bin\configs\csharp-generichost-latest.yaml

globalProperties:
  skipFormModel: false
inlineSchemaOptions:
  RESOLVE_INLINE_ENUMS: true

With the following breakpoint set at line 798 of the DefaultCodegen you can see isEnum is false. Without the above change, it is true. Something is handled differently with these two settings in place.

var.baseName.equals("enum_number")
